I am not a classicist or a Plato scholar but with that proviso in place: I first read Prof. Sinaiko's text while finishing the PhD coursework for my doctorate in philosophy. Sinaiko's interpretation of the Cave Allegory opened my eyes to the depths of Plato's work in ways no other text has -- before or since. [Hadot's work on Socrates, greatly to be admired, is probably the closest thing I've seen in recent years.] Sinaiko's treatment of love and dialectic made whole swaths of Plato transparent to me for the first time. Much of it dovetails beautifully into notions of Socratic method as therapeutic and, for instance, Derrida's discussion of philosophy as pharmakon.
